Health and Lifestyle: How can these two factors impact your life insurance premium?

When it comes to obtaining life insurance, there’s no one-size-fits-all approach to determining premiums. Insurance companies consider a multitude of factors to assess an individual’s risk profile, ensuring that the coverage offered aligns with the potential risks involved. Among these factors, health and lifestyle play a crucial role in shaping the cost of life insurance premiums. Let’s delve into how these factors can impact your life insurance premiums.

Health factor

Your medical history is a key determinant in the calculation of life insurance premiums. Pre-existing conditions such as diabetes, hypertension, heart disease, and cancer can lead to higher premiums due to the increased risk they pose. Insurance providers meticulously assess these conditions to gauge the potential impact on your lifespan and overall health.

Another health-related metric considered is Body Mass Index (BMI). A higher BMI often indicates health risks, which can result in elevated premiums. This is because obesity is associated with various health issues, including cardiovascular diseases and diabetes.

Tobacco and alcohol use are significant contributors to health risks. If you’re a regular tobacco user or engage in excessive alcohol consumption, you’re likely to face higher premiums due to the heightened likelihood of associated health complications.

Moreover, your family medical history is assessed to determine any genetic predispositions to certain illnesses. If your family has a history of conditions like heart disease or cancer, insurers might adjust premiums to reflect the increased likelihood of these conditions affecting you.

Undergoing medical tests is common during the application process. The results provide insurers with an objective assessment of your health status, which in turn influences premium calculations. Positive test outcomes may lead to more favourable premiums while concerning results might result in higher costs.

Lifestyle factor

Your lifestyle also significantly impacts life insurance premiums. Certain occupations entail higher risks due to exposure to hazardous environments or physical demands. Jobs in industries like mining, construction, aviation, and offshore drilling are often deemed higher risk, potentially leading to elevated premiums.

Engaging in high-risk hobbies and activities like extreme sports or adventure pursuits can increase premiums. These activities raise the likelihood of accidents or injuries, which insurance companies take into account when calculating risk.

Frequent travel to regions with health risks, political instability, or high crime rates might influence premiums. Travelling to areas with prevalent diseases can also impact the cost of insurance due to the associated health risks.

Your driving behaviour matters too. A history of accidents, traffic violations, or reckless driving can lead to higher premiums, as it indicates a higher likelihood of premature death or injury.

Financial stability is also considered. Insurers often view a stable financial position as an indicator of responsibility, potentially resulting in more favourable premium rates.

Substance abuse, including tobacco, alcohol, and recreational drugs, can significantly raise premiums due to the health risks associated with these habits.

While not directly factored into premium calculations, maintaining a healthy diet and lifestyle can contribute to better overall health. This healthier profile might result in more competitive premiums.

Stress levels can indirectly impact health. High-stress professions or lifestyles might lead to various health issues. Managing stress through relaxation techniques can positively affect premiums.

Consistent lack of sleep or sleep disorders might lead to health complications, potentially influencing premium calculations.

A history of mental health disorders might influence premiums, especially if they impact life expectancy or overall health.

Safety precautions in daily life, such as wearing seat belts and helmets, can demonstrate responsible behaviour, potentially impacting premiums positively.

Some insurers offer incentives for regular health screenings or wellness programs, which can lead to discounts on premiums. Maintaining a healthy weight through exercise and proper diet can contribute to better health and potentially lower premiums.

It’s crucial to provide accurate information during the application process, as the impact of health and lifestyle factors on premiums can vary between insurance companies.
